Swan Birthday Card/Make Monday # 21

I made this Card for my aunt's birthday using a masking technique. Papertrey showed on their video a 2 step masking. You should check it out. Also entering in this challenge http://www.blogquickquotes.com/


Making this card was fun to do.
The supplied used:
Cardstock:PTI Kraft, Pure Poppy, KC company pattern paper.
Stamp: PTI: Inside& Out: Birthday; Gina K Design:Warm with Love
PTI: Button, Ribbon; Sponging colors were:Memento Ink: Cantalope,Dandelion, Bahama blue; summer sky ,White Pen, Black Pen.
